Baltimore County Settlement Expense Loan Program (SELP)
How much assistance
Up to $10,000 (Forgivable Loan)
Deferred forgivable loan. Forgiven if the homeowner occupies the property as their principal residence during the required period of affordability.
Eligibility
- Income limits: At or below 80% of area median income, adjusted for household size
- First-time buyer required: Yes — Must not have owned a dwelling within the last 3 years. Exceptions may be granted for separation, divorce, death of spouse, or prior ownership of documented substandard housing.
- Geographic restrictions: Must purchase an existing home within a designated Community Conservation Area of Baltimore County. New construction is excluded.
- Homebuyer education required: No
How to Apply for Baltimore County Settlement Expense Loan Program (SELP)
Step 1: Contact Baltimore County Housing and Community Development for current program availability. Must qualify for a fixed-rate mortgage with a participating lender. Property must be an existing single-family detached, semi-detached, townhouse, or condominium within a Community Conservation Area.
Notes
Only available in mapped Community Conservation Areas of Baltimore County. Not all neighborhoods qualify. Buyers should verify their target area with Baltimore County Housing before applying. New construction is not eligible. Contact Baltimore County Housing at 410-887-4357 for details.
